Decree No. 114 was issued at the same time as Decree No. 113.                      Whilst Decree No. 113 regulates foreign contractors in the                      project construction area, Decree No. 114 regulates foreign                      enterprises performing construction project design and engineering                      activities. 
                     Like Decree No. 113, Decree No. 114 allows for immediate establishment                      of foreign-invested establishment of design and engineering                      entities in the form of present. EJVs, CJVs and WFOEs.                      As with Decree No. 113 entities, Decree No. 114 requires that                      a Decree No. 114 entity must, after establishment, apply for                      a design or engineering qualification certificate. A Decree                      No. 114 entity must comply with the same requirements as apply                      to local PRC design/engineering companies. However, the registered                      capital requirement for a Decree No. 114 entity is much more                      modest than that of a Decree No. 113.
                     Another attractive feature of a Decree No.114 entity is with                      appropriate qualification, it can undertake Engineering, Procurement                      and Construction projects in China.
